Aussies take Ashes countdown to Big Ben

Australia has taken over an iconic London site in a promotional stunt to ramp up its campaign to retrieve cricket's Ashes in the Test series against England which starts next month.


Images of skipper Ricky Ponting and his deputy Michael Clarke were projected on to the tower of Big Ben early Thursday as part of an advertising campaign ahead of the opening Test at Brisbane's Gabba ground on November 25.


The images were accompanied by the taunt "Don't forget to pack the urn -- bringontheashes.com".


Ponting, who has twice lost the Ashes as Australian captain, warned England's cricketers and fans not to expect an easy tour Down Under.

"Winning the urn back from our age-old rival is the most prized achievement for Australians and we just wanted to send them a reminder not to leave the urn behind," Ponting said in a Cricket Australia statement.

"Our message is clear -- we're prepared and we're ready so bring on the Ashes!"

Clarke backed his skipper's sentiments, adding: "The Ashes is the ultimate cricket battle between our nations and this year will be no exception.

"The team will have to dig deep and deliver. We have some new faces in the squad this series who didn't play in England last time.

"So they're fresh and excited to be part of their first Ashes tour."

Cricket Australia said its stunt projected on to Big Ben had already initiated plenty of hits on its series web site.

England retrieved the Ashes off Australia in last year's series in England and Andrew Strauss's team are scheduled to arrive in Perth on Saturday to play five Tests, seven one-dayers and two Twenty20 internationals.
